Comprehending Licensing for Window Installers
Licensing for window installers differs by state and area. It generally requires a mix of training, apprenticeship, and passing specific tests that cover structure codes, safety requirements, and installation techniques. Licensed installers are well-informed about the most recent industry practices and have typically completed extensive training.

Quality Assurance
Licensed installers are needed to keep a level of professionalism that is regulated by local authorities. They are trained to follow proper installation strategies, which ensures that windows are not just set up correctly but likewise function optimally.
2. Compliance with Building Codes
Local building regulations dictate specific requirements for Wooden Window Design And Install setups. Licensed window installers recognize with these codes and can make sure that all setups are certified, thus avoiding possible fines or issues when it comes time to sell your home.
3. Guarantee Protection
Most window makers offer service warranties that require professional installation to be legitimate. Hiring a licensed installer can protect your investment and make sure that you are covered need to any issues arise with the windows you bought.
4. Safety Considerations
The installation of windows can involve threats, including operating at heights and dealing with heavy products. Licensed installers have the training and devices essential to alleviate these threats, protecting both themselves and your home.
5. Insurance Coverage
Licensed professionals normally bring liability insurance and workers' compensation, which protects you in case of accidents or damages that take place during the installation process. Hiring an unlicensed installer brings the threat of bearing monetary obligation for any mishaps.

Discovering a reputable licensed window installer may appear challenging, however with a systematic approach, you can determine the ideal professional for your job.
Action 1: Research
Start by browsing online for licensed installers in your area. Websites like the National Association of the Remodeling Industry (NARI) or the Better Business Bureau (BBB) can supply important resources and reviews.
Action 2: Check Credentials
Validate that the installer is licensed according to your state's guidelines. You can generally do this through your state's licensing board website.
Action 3: Read Reviews
Search for customer feedback on evaluation platforms such as Yelp and Google. Favorable evaluations and reviews can confirm the quality of work and professionalism of the installer.
Step 4: Ask for References
Do not be reluctant to ask possible installers for recommendations. A credible specialist will more than happy to provide you with contact info for past customers.
Step 5: Obtain Estimates
Request quotes from a number of licensed installers. Compare not just the cost however also the scope of work to ensure you comprehend what you're getting for your money.
Action 6: Review Contracts
Before signing an agreement, completely evaluate the conditions. Ensure that it includes specifics about service warranty protection, timelines, and what to expect during the installation procedure.
